151524P.pdf 03/04/2016 Gwendolyn Whitley v. Standard Insurance Company
U.S. Court of Appeals Case No: 15-1524
U.S. District Court for the District of Minnesota - Minneapolis
[PUBLISHED] [Loken, Author, with Murphy and Colloton, Circuit Judges]
Civil case - ERISA. The district court erred in granting summary judgment
for plaintiff on the ground the plan administrator abused its discretion
by discontinuing plainitff's long-term disability benefits; substantial
evidence supported the plan administrator's decision to discontinue
benefits because plaintiff had recovered the ability to return to her "Own
Occupation" on a full-time basis.
